About Jessica Piel
Jessica Piel is a scholar working on Pharmaceutical Science, Molecular Biology and Cancer Research, having authored 5 papers that have together received 277 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Prostate Cancer Treatment and Research (2 papers), RNA Research and Splicing (2 papers) and Developmental Biology and Gene Regulation (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Aging (10 citations), Cancer Research (81 citations) and Molecular Biology (241 citations). Jessica Piel has collaborated with scholars based in United States and Indonesia. Frequent co-authors include Michael Levine, Frédéric Biemar, Matthew Ronshaugen, Eric C. Lai, Herry Herman, Adam C. Bell, Victor V. Lobanenkov, Dmitri Loukinov, Aimee Stablewski and Paul D. Soloway. Their work appears in journ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Journal of Clinical Oncology and Genes & Development.
